Exercise 49
Safety Stock; Reorder Point O
Party-Hearty Company makes a variety of holiday party packs. One party pack is for a bachelorette party. It includes a tiara, a pink feathered boa, and a t-shirt emblazoned with ''I'm the Bride.'' Pink feathered boas are purchased from an outside supplier. Each year, 8,000 boas are used, at the rate of 20 boas per day. However, some days as many as 65 boas are used. It takes 6 days from the time that Party-Hearty places an order of boas to the arrival of the order.
Required:
1. Calculate the reorder point without safety stock.
2. Calculate the amount of safety stock.
3. Calculate the reorder point with safety stock.
4. Conceptual Connection: As a manager for Party-Hearty, how could seasonality affect the usage of boas How could knowledge of the effect of seasonality affect the amount of safety stock carried
